Most of Tracy beings in PG&E territory, promptly of use rates that place the most expensive power in between late afternoon and night. California's Web Billing Toll, typically called NEM 3.0, pays much much less for noontime exports than house owners keep in mind from earlier internet metering ages. That shifts the layout target. The system that wins on paper is not the one with the most significant power level on your south roofing, it is the one that straightens production with your usage, takes care of summertime heat derating, and, if budget permits, couple with a right-sized battery so you can push extra power into the 4 to 9 pm window.
Tracy adds 2 more wrinkles. First, roofing systems cook. Roofing shingles reviewed 150 to 170 degrees on summer season afternoons, so inverter selection and panel temperature level coefficients matter. Second, dirt travels. On the west side of town near farming fields or along Corral Hollow Roadway, soiling can cut production if you never ever rinse panels. A neighborhood staff that has actually serviced selections below for many years will certainly raise both factors prior to you do and will certainly size, tilt, and cord accordingly.

Panels. Performance and temperature level coefficient are the two specs that are entitled to interest right here. Practically any type of Tier 1 supplier will certainly use a 25‑year performance guarantee, but not all panels hold outcome the very same on hot days. A coefficient around minus 0.30 to minus 0.34 percent per degree Celsius is common. On a 40 level increase over the conventional examination temperature level, that can shave 12 to 14 percent off nameplate. If your roof covering runs warm, that real life loss is exactly where a moral proposal will certainly adjust yearly manufacturing. All black components look great yet can run a little warmer than panels with silver frameworks and backsheets. Style versus a little yield tradeoff is individual, simply make it explicit.
Inverters. You will select between string inverters with optimizers and microinverters. Micros beam on complex roof coverings with several positionings or partial shade from second tale pop outs and neighboring trees. They also let you expand in tiny increments later on. String inverters with module degree power electronics can be more price reliable on big, tidy planes and maintain electronic devices off the roofing system. Both courses can operate in Tracy. Inquire about heat monitoring. Microinverters live under panels and need to be from brand names with long regional solution histories, not newcomers.
Racking and add-ons. Neighborhood wind occasions are not continuous, yet when the Delta wind channels with, uplift and resonance show up. Rail systems from developed makers with checked compensation add-ons, flashed properly under shingles or pantiles, decrease leakage danger for decades. On ceramic tile, a skilled team will certainly grind networks or use replacement ceramic tiles to maintain water courses, not stack shims and sealant.
Batteries. Under NEM 3.0 and PG&E's time of use rates, batteries bring more worth than they did a couple of years ago. A solitary 10 to 13.5 kWh system can move a large slice of noontime solar into the height home window, cut your night lots, and offer back-up for brief failures. Tracy does not see the outage regularity of the foothills, yet security power shutoffs and storm occasions do occur. If you think about storage space, ask for modeling with realistic round trip effectiveness, depth of discharge restrictions, and book setups. Also ask where the device will live. Garages remain cooler than south facing outside walls.
The Authority Having Jurisdiction for most homes in town is the City of Tracy. Some new areas or unincorporated parcels drop under San Joaquin County. Fire setbacks usually need clear paths along ridges and hips. Several domestic strategies land at 18 to 36 inches of setback relying on array size and roofing geometry. Anticipate your installer to determine carefully so they do not develop a layout that the assessor will right away adjust.
Structural testimonial differs. A single layer composite tile roofing with conventional truss spacing usually gets an engineered letter and basic attachments. Hefty tile or older rafters might activate an extra thorough calculation. Teams who function here regularly carry information that have actually already passed customers, which reduces the back and forth.
Some jurisdictions in The golden state currently make use of SolarAPP+ for common household systems. Whether Tracy accepts it for your address can alter year to year. A leading installer will certainly know on day one and set timelines as necessary. Normal cycles resemble this: website study within a week of contract, permit entry within a couple of business days after survey, mount scheduled two to four weeks later depending upon team load and tools, examination within one to five business days after installation, then PG&E affiliation which can run anywhere from a few days to a number of weeks. Season and work change these windows, so get a created timetable with float time.
Price per watt still matters, however it is not the only lens. In the Central Valley lots of solid quotes for roof grid tied solar without batteries fall in the 2.50 to 4.00 dollars per watt range prior to federal tax obligation credit scores, with premium devices local solar companies near me and facility roofing systems on the greater end. Storage includes a bigger band. Solitary battery systems installed with solar commonly add 10,000 to 18,000 bucks prior to motivations, depending on brand and amperage for entire home or partial backup. Financing can shadow these numbers with supplier costs. A 25 year loan that shows you a reduced month-to-month settlement might layer 15 to 25 percent in dealer fees right into the system rate. Cash money or reduced charge finances decrease complete cost.
Look beyond totals. Request a twelve month cash flow under your actual time of use schedule, designed with PG&E export prices that mirror the current Internet Billing tables. The best solar installment companies near me will certainly hand you the price routine they made use of and will certainly reveal per hour export and import without hand chose sunny days. Request for a level of sensitivity case with plus or minus 10 percent production and a second with modest lots development if you plan on an EV or heat pump retrofit.
Warranty terms vary more than individuals think. Panel efficiency guarantees are often 25 years, however craftsmanship warranties rest with the installer and can range from 10 to 25 years. A top rated company personnels solution technologies, not simply sales associates, and will certainly describe feedback times for roofing system leaks or failed electronic devices. If you go with a smaller shop, ask how they deal with cases if a maker exits the market.
Under California's current internet payment, you market solar to the grid at a hourly export rate that commonly lands in the single number cents during sunny hours, and you purchase your retail time of usage price when you require power. In Tracy that often tends to reward 2 strategies. Initially, change as much adaptable tons as feasible to late morning and early afternoon. Swimming pool pumps, EV charging, washing, and even pre cooling down your home make more sense at 11 am than 7 pm. Second, take into consideration a battery if your night load is significant. Also a small battery can cycle 5 to 10 kWh into the height window, and over a year that includes up.
Top solar installers near me will reveal you both cases, and they will be truthful if your home does not require storage. If your night use is light, or if you currently prepare to run major appliances early, a battery may be a desire as opposed to a requirement. The profession is funding expense versus bill stability and backup. Inquire to quantify the stayed clear of night kilowatt hours and to reveal an estimated simple payback and inner rate of return, then determine with eyes open.
A solar panel installation in Tracy will rest on your roof for 25 or more years. If your tiles have less than one decade of life left, folding a reroof into the project is generally smarter than pulling and re-installing later. Numerous solar companies coordinate with contractors and can pack prices. If you have ceramic tile, validate whether they can mount a floor tile replacement place or if they prepare to raise and strap. Replacement installs appearance cleaner and lower busted floor tile risk.
On design, balance production with curb appeal. Panels that hug a roof side as well snugly can look uncomfortable from the road and may create maintenance headaches. A 3 inch space from eaves and rakes is common for racking hardware, however inspectors might want more space at ridges or valleys. On multi airplane roof coverings, making use of portrait positioning on one aircraft and landscape on one more may get a panel or two while keeping lines neat. A team that reveals you three format alternatives as opposed to one has done the homework.
Cash is straightforward, frequently most affordable over the life of the system. Loans are available in 2 broad flavors, reduced APR with points or dealership charges in advance, or greater APR with reduced or no costs. Check out both the APR and the total amount of payments. If a proposition packages a 2.99 percent car loan however the job price is 20 percent greater than a comparable cash money quote, you are paying the charge in the price. Leases and PPAs can still make sense for some customers that desire minimal upkeep and do not make use of the government tax obligation credit scores. Just be sure you recognize escalators, buyout choices, and just how the contract influences home sale. The very best solar energy business near me will go through these without pressing one path.
The first visit need to seem like an energy speak with, not a pitch. A solid representative will consider your costs background, talk through home appliance timing, and stroll the roofing system with a video camera or drone. They will keep in mind air vent heaps, hips and valleys, shade trees that lose leaves in winter season, and the main panel's bus score. If your primary panel is older with a 100 amp bus, they will certainly clarify whether a line side faucet or a service upgrade makes more sense.
Expect a tidy proposal within a couple of days with an illustration of the range, equipment checklist, designed production, and a price that makes a list of adders. Typical adders include steep roofing system labor, floor tile roofing accessories, subpanel work, trenching for separated garages, critter guards for homes near open areas, and demand cost reduction for little industrial. Concealed adders are where jobs sour, so leading companies create them below the start.
On installment day the crew must get here with ground cloth, harnesses, and a plan. For a regular 7 to 10 kW roof system, physical set up runs one to two days. A battery includes half a day to a day. During examination the crew lead or job manager ought to satisfy the examiner, walk each add-on row, open the inverter or combiner, and show labeling. When you see an installer guide the inspector through their own job, you are watching a team that has an excellent partnership with the AHJ.
Solid state electronics can fail, and also tidy roofings obtain dirty. Good monitoring is your friend. Numerous systems push real-time data to your phone, panel by panel or in accumulation. Inspect monthly. If you see an unexpected 20 percent decrease across all panels throughout harvest period, dirt is the likely perpetrator. In Tracy's dry months, rinsing a couple of times per summertime can recoup visible manufacturing. Utilize a soft flow of water early in the early morning. Avoid washing hot glass.
Critter guards help if you have pigeons or squirrels in your area. They are an easy add at installment and more affordable than a retrofit. If your array sits under a maple that drops seeds, guards can save you hours of cleanup.
Expect some deterioration. Most panels shed around 2 percent in the initial year and then about 0.3 to 0.6 percent yearly. Your installer ought to cook this right into the manufacturing estimate. Guarantee cases are unusual however genuine. Top business file them for you and schedule the swap without weeks of silence.

A property owner off Give Line Road with a 2,000 square foot home and a summer bill that came to a head around 375 dollars made a decision to mount a 7.2 kW selection with microinverters. The roofing system has three aircrafts and a vent design that obstructed what would certainly have been a 8th panel local solar power installation tracy on the front airplane. The installer picked slightly greater performance components to maximize minimal room and made a format with an 18 inch ridge setback to please the fire pathway. They likewise included a small 10 kWh battery because the family members routinely chefs dinner at 6:30 pm and runs the dish washer at night.
Modeled yearly manufacturing can be found in around 10,800 kWh, with an initial year derate for warmth and soiling already consisted of. The battery changed 7 to 8 kWh from noontime right into the optimal window on most days. Their very first summer season under the new system, the house ran the pool pump from 11 am to 2 pm, pre cooled down your home by a number of degrees at 3 pm, and saw peak hour imports go down significantly. The expense did not disappear, but the painful nights did. They washed panels two times in between June and September and saw the tracking app jump back to anticipated lines each time. None of this is a guarantee, yet it is the sort of grounded scenario you can expect a leading installer to stroll you through.
